
After finishing Vietcong 2, Mafia II development has put Illusion Softworks back on work. Mafia II - first sequel in the Mafia series is a new project underway from Illusion for two next-gen consoles (Xbox360 & PS3) and PC platform.
Following footsteps of its original title, Mafia II will feature a GTA styled hybridized gameplay of driving and on-foot action. The game takes place in a fictional city inspired by flourishing criminal world in late 1930s and 40s in NY City and Chicago.
Although, it’s true that the sequel has some connections with the original game, but entirely new plot, new protagonist especially developed for the latest iteration, and graphics enhancement will make it outshine its predecessor.

Mafia II is likely to offer the ability to change clothes of main character. However, the character changed clothes in Mafia: The City of Lost Heaven as well, but players have no control over it.
2K Games has launched first screenshots for the game as well. Far better from the original game, the very first images of Mafia II show distinct gameplay filled with photorealism, and intense atmospheric interactivity highly conducive for GTA-styled title.
